Medication choices: cautious whilst mandatory, conservative while possible

The word “healing assisted healing” nonetheless triggers debate. Here is the obvious variant. For opioid use dysfunction, buprenorphine and methadone minimize mortality appreciably. For alcohol use affliction, naltrexone and acamprosate minimize relapse premiums, and disulfiram is additionally good for a narrow slice of shoppers who respond to external limitations. For stimulants, no healing substitutes for the drug, yet bupropion and mirtazapine can assist with withdrawal dysphoria and sleep.

Square One Medical does now not hand out pills as comfort prizes. We prescribe while the merits outweigh risks and while the patron is familiar with the plan. Relapse as statistics, not destiny

Relapse charges across substance use issues range, aas a rule compared to other continual diseases like high blood pressure. That comparability helps a few other people and irritates others. What counts is what we do whilst it happens. At Square One Medical, a lapse triggers a speedy, structured reaction: assess safeguard, modify medicinal drugs if indicated, tighten the time table, and revisit the high-menace concern gradually.
